The Power of Guided Meditation for Awakening
Guided meditation serves as an invaluable companion on the path to spiritual awakening. Unlike silent meditation, where practitioners might struggle with maintaining focus, guided meditation offers verbal instructions that gently lead the mind through various stages of relaxation, visualization, and introspection. This makes the practice accessible and highly effective, especially for those new to meditation or seeking specific insights.

How to Engage with Spiritual Awakening Guided Meditation
To make the most of your spiritual awakening guided meditation practice, consider these practical steps:
1. Finding the Right Guide or Resource
The effectiveness of a spiritual awakening guided meditation often depends on the quality and resonance of the guide’s voice and message. Explore different meditation apps, online platforms, or local studios to find a guide whose style and approach align with your spiritual path. Look for meditations specifically tailored to themes of awakening, inner wisdom, and consciousness expansion.
2. Creating a Sacred Space
Designate a quiet, comfortable area where you can practice without interruption. This space doesn’t need to be elaborate; it could be a corner of a room with soft lighting, a comfortable cushion, or even just a clean, uncluttered spot. The intention behind creating this space helps to set the tone for your spiritual awakening guided meditation.
3. Setting Intentions
Before you begin your spiritual awakening guided meditation, take a moment to set a clear intention. What do you hope to gain from this practice today? Is it clarity, peace, insight, or a deeper connection? A clear intention can help focus your mind and direct the energy of your meditation.
4. Embracing the Journey
Approach your spiritual awakening guided meditation with an open heart and a curious mind. There’s no right or wrong way to experience it. Allow yourself to fully immerse in the sounds, visualizations, and sensations without judgment. Remember that awakening is a journey, not a destination, and each meditation is a step along the way.
5. Consistency is Key
Like any practice, consistency is crucial for experiencing the profound benefits of spiritual awakening guided meditation. Aim for a regular schedule, even if it’s just 10-15 minutes each day. Over time, these consistent efforts will build momentum and deepen your connection to your inner wisdom.
Tips for a Profound Meditation Experience
Listen Actively: Pay close attention to the guide’s words and allow them to resonate within you. Don’t force anything; simply allow the guidance to unfold.
Allow Emotions to Arise: It’s common for emotions, both pleasant and uncomfortable, to surface during meditation. Allow them to be present without clinging or pushing them away.
Journaling: After your spiritual awakening guided meditation, take a few moments to journal any insights, feelings, or visualizations that arose. This can help integrate the experience.
Integrate Learnings: The true power of spiritual awakening guided meditation lies in how you integrate its lessons into your daily life. Carry the peace and insights gained into your interactions and decisions.
